>  If you "LOVE the mellow sound" you probably won't like the DSP audio
> filters. I have three of them, two Clear Speech Base Noise Filters on my
> TR7s and the Clear Speech speaker in my old Ford Explorer (because it was
> cheaper than a new quiet fuel pump or new car).
> I have been using them for about 10 years on SSB, they do a great job of
> reducing all kinds of noise and a lot of the heterodynes and other QRM.
> Unfortunately, when used on tube equipment they tend to turn that nice
> sounding audio into that annoying solid state audio one gets from the
> "modern" radios.
> When I want to listen to HF for any length of time I use tube equipment, if
> I'm running a net I use modern solid state equipment with DSP so I can dig
> the weak stations out of the noise. As soon as the net is over I shut off
> the solid state rig and turn on one of my sweet sounding tube rigs in order
> to reward and sooth my ears. [image: Smiley emoticon]
